A global financial institution is seeking an experienced RFP Writer to join its asset management team in London. The role involves preparing complex RFPs and working closely with various departments to ensure high-quality submissions.
Candidates should have proven experience with asset management, strong analytical skills, and the ability to customize responses to clients' needs.
The position offers the chance to thrive in a dynamic work culture focused on collaboration and innovation.
